The clues...
Requests for help should normally include the clue itself, the number of letters in the answer and details of any you already have. Any additional information or special instructions, common in Listener puzzles, should also be included.
Hints only, please, no answers.

The theme...
Help with the theme may also be sought here. The assistance given should be fairly gentle in nature, just a nudge or a pointer in the right direction. Avoid giving any information that could spoil the puzzle for other solvers.
If you feel that too much has been revealed, please let the site administrator know - Norah.evoluted@aol.com. Norah errs on the side of caution, anything at all iffy is likely to be removed.

The Listener is a unique puzzle and should be treated with respect.
